“Smart” Music-Making
We told you back in September, but the rest of the music-loving world is really starting to catch onto this smartphone music phenomenon. CNN.com posted a story last week about the myriad apps that have sprung up to help music makers bring their hobby to iPhones and iPod touches.
The new app that stuck out the most to us here at MM was ZOOZbeat. A so-called “music re-creation studio,” it features dozens of sounds, beats, and instruments, with room for expansions and add-ons.
The concept sounds like Intua BeatMaker, but the user interacts with the samples in real time by tapping and shaking the iPhone, a la DigiDrummer. Pretty cool. The guy in the CNN.com article even creates his tunes in bed while his wife is asleep next to him. Can’t do that with a drum set or guitar.
